What this patent protects

1,5-环辛二烯的异构化方法,属于金属有机化合物的均相催化与烯烃双键异构化领域,在惰性气体气氛中,将1,5-环辛二烯与金属钛化合物,溶于或不溶于有机溶剂中,混合均匀,加入烷基化剂,金属钛化合物与烷基化剂的摩尔比为1∶1-10,于0-80℃下,反应0.5-6小时,反应结束后,用常压蒸馏,得到烯烃异构化产物,本发明提供的烯烃双键异构化方法反应条件温和,催化活性高,反应选择性高。
